Login Page - Create Account

Support Board


Date/Time: Tue, 26 Nov 2024 06:26:52 +0000



[User Discussion] - Spreadsheet system for trading question about IF

View Count: 1725

[2014-04-13 15:47:03]
User14682 - Posts: 83
I am interested in writing code utalizing if.

Buy example:

I want to say:

If this happens - AND(AA3>AG3,AA4<AG4,AG3>AC3,AG3>AE3,AG3>AI3) OR If this happens - AND(AA3>AI3,AA4<AI4,AI3>AC3,AI3>AE3,AI3>AG3) = 2 lots


then let this happen - AND(AA3>AC3,AA4<AC4,AC3>AE3,AC3>AG3,AC3>AI3,AO3>AQ3) = 1 lots


Any help writing this would be greatly appreciated

Thnaks!!!!!!!



[2014-04-13 16:21:29]
Sawtooth - Posts: 4120
Try this (in cell J26):

IF(OR(AND(AA3>AG3,AA4<AG4,AG3>AC3,AG3>AE3,AG3>AI3),AND(AA3>AI3,AA4<AI4,AI3>AC3,AI3>AE3,AI3>AG3)),2,IF(AND(AA3>AC3,AA4<AC4,AC3>AE3,AC3>AG3,AC3>AI3,AO3>AQ3),1,0))
[2014-04-13 16:40:57]
User14682 - Posts: 83
That looks good for a buy but how would I apply the exact opposite for sale???
[2014-04-14 05:12:56]
Sawtooth - Posts: 4120
To include conditions for a sell, you'll also need the same formula with all of the comparison operators reversed.
Since this would make a huge formula, it might be easier to divide it in cells in column H, then reference those cells in J26, like this:

H26: BuyA 2 lot
H27: =AND(AA3>AG3,AA4<AG4,AG3>AC3,AG3>AE3,AG3>AI3)
H28: BuyB 2 lot
H29: =AND(AA3>AI3,AA4<AI4,AI3>AC3,AI3>AE3,AI3>AG3)
H30: SellA 2 lot
H31: =AND(AA3<AG3,AA4>AG4,AG3<AC3,AG3<AE3,AG3<AI3)
H32: SellB 2 lot
H33: =AND(AA3<AI3,AA4>AI4,AI3<AC3,AI3<AE3,AI3<AG3)
H34: Buy 1 lot
H35: =AND(AA3>AC3,AA4<AC4,AC3>AE3,AC3>AG3,AC3>AI3,AO3>AQ3)
H36: Sell 1 lot
H37: =AND(AA3<AC3,AA4>AC4,AC3<AE3,AC3<AG3,AC3<AI3,AO3<AQ3)

J26:
=IF(OR(H27,H29,H31,H33),2,IF(OR(H35,H37),1,0))
[2014-04-14 12:03:19]
User14682 - Posts: 83
The original signal you provided only trades 1 lots??
[2014-04-14 14:20:04]
Sawtooth - Posts: 4120
I am merely giving you examples of proper syntax, using formulas you provided. The efficacy of the formulas, and your system setup, is unknown to me. There is probably a more elegant way to code for Quantity, and apparently a more accurate way also.

There are several things that can affect the desired functionality, and I don't have enough information to answer your question.


Date Time Of Last Edit: 2014-04-14 14:42:05

To post a message in this thread, you need to log in with your Sierra Chart account:

Login

Login Page - Create Account